The film industry, particularly the Malayalam and Tamil film industries, has been severely affected by piracy. According to a report by the Federation of Indian Chambers of Commerce and Industry (FICCI), the Indian film industry loses approximately ₹18,000 crore annually due to piracy. In 2019, the Tamil Nadu Police launched a massive crackdown on piracy, arresting several individuals and seizing equipment worth crores. The police also shut down several piracy websites, including some popular platforms.
